Position Summary

The Regional Maintenance Supervisor plays a critical leadership role in supporting site-level maintenance teams across a portfolio of properties. Reporting to the VP of Maintenance and Construction, and closely partnering with Regional Property Managers, this role provides training, oversight, and strategic input related to safety, project execution, maintenance standards, vendor management, and capital improvement planning. This is a hands-on leadership role with a strong focus on operations, quality assurance, and communication.

What You’ll Be Doing :

  • Provide regional support and guidance to on-site maintenance teams to ensure safety, efficiency, and quality standards are consistently met.
  • Evaluate quality of work, professionalism, and overall performance of site-level maintenance staff; share recommendations with Property and Regional Managers.
  • Ensure Maintenance teams are trained and proficient in using company Maintenance systems and software (primarily HappyCo) to track work orders, make-ready boards, resident communication, on-call schedules, inspections, and other necessary records.
  • Partner with Operations, Training, and HR to assist with hiring, onboarding, and training of maintenance personnel across multiple sites.
  • Identify and oversee capital projects and ensure they are completed on time, within budget, and to 11Residential standards.
  • Inspect each property quarterly for safety and monthly for curb appeal and general maintenance concerns.
  • Ensure all maintenance teams are trained in proper unit turns, preventive maintenance, and company expectations.
  • Work with the heads of Capital Projects and Operations to provide project updates and bid oversight.
  • Evaluate vendor performance regularly and ensure all contracted work aligns with quality and budget expectations.
  • Perform safety audits and enforce company and regulatory safety policies.
  • Review logs (e.g., apartment replacement, pool, exterior lighting) and complete walkthroughs with Regional Property Manager monthly.
  • Support operational efficiency by identifying cost-saving opportunities and holding vendors accountable.
  • Maintain regional safety programs and address any property-level liability concerns.
  • Review and evaluate maintenance shop organization, supply levels, and cleanliness quarterly.
  • Meet regularly with vendors (painters, carpet cleaners, janitorial, etc.) to review pricing and service quality.

Education and Qualifications :

  • 3 or more years of experience in regional or multi-site property maintenance leadership required.
  • Extensive knowledge of HVAC, plumbing, electrical systems, appliances, pools / spas, and preventive maintenance programs.
  • Strong vendor and project management experience, including bid collection and contract oversight.
  • Comfortable working with capital budgets, O&M plans, and monthly / annual property inspections.
  • Strong experience with Maintenance Management systems and software is required, direct experience with HappyCo preferred.
  • Experience utilizing computer / smartphones for work applications and systems including proficiency in MS Office and Teams.
  • Ability to lead, coach, and evaluate maintenance staff across multiple communities.
  • Ability to handle a fast-paced environment with changing priorities, and able to quickly respond to emergencies that may occur across the portfolio.
  • Valid driver’s license and ability to travel regularly within the assigned portfolio.
  • EPA Type II or Universal certification preferred.
  • High School Diploma or GED required.
